Index of /images/content/_760x760_crop_center-center_60_line/8508017
Name
Last modified
Size
Description
Parent Directory
-
2022_Jordan-peace-education-project_IWD-2025.jpg
2025-03-07 09:55
46K
2022_Jordan-peace-education-project_IWD-2025.jpg.webp
2025-03-07 09:55
23K
Apache/2.4.62 (Debian) Server at berghof-foundation.org Port 443